Group 1 - The 2025 World Artificial Intelligence Conference (WAIC) was held in Shanghai from July 26 to 28, featuring the launch of the "Global Artificial Intelligence Innovation Governance Center" [2] - The conference theme was "Intelligent Era, Global Cooperation," with five main components: forums, exhibitions, competitions, application experiences, and innovation incubation [2] - The exhibition area exceeded 70,000 square meters for the first time, attracting over 800 companies and showcasing more than 3,000 cutting-edge exhibits, marking the largest scale in the event's history [2] Group 2 - Major companies such as Alibaba, Tencent, Baidu, and iFlytek participated, with Alibaba unveiling its first self-developed AI glasses, "Quark AI Glasses," expected to launch within the year [3] - Baidu showcased three core AI technologies and products, including "Luo Bo Kuai Pao," "PaddlePaddle," and "Baidu Intelligent Computing Cluster," along with various other AI platforms and tools [3] - iFlytek presented its voice simultaneous interpretation model and various AI applications, demonstrating a response time of 2 seconds for Chinese-English translation [4] Group 3 - Shenzhen-based hard-tech companies also showcased their products, with Huawei presenting its Ascend 384 super node, highlighting its innovative capabilities and solutions across various industries [5] - Tencent displayed its "AI Full Family Bucket," featuring multiple first-time technologies and five major AI productivity platforms [5] - Honor launched its self-developed multi-modal perception model, "MagicGUI," and announced its open-source initiative for global developers [5]

文心大模型仍在持续训练中。 本文为IPO早知道原创 作者|Stone Jin 微信公众号|ipozaozhidao 据IPO早知道消息,在11月12日举办的以"应用来了"为主题的百度世界2024上,百度首席技术官王 海峰公布了文心一言用户规模已达到4.3亿。 事实上,自2023年3月16日发布文心一言以来,百度文心大模型不断升级,知识增强、检索增强以 及智能体等技术也在不断进化。 据王海峰介绍,在检索增强方面,百度研发了「理解-检索-生成」协同优化的检索增强技术,提升 了大模型技术及应用效果;面向不同应用场景的生图需求,进一步研发了检索增强的文生图技术,既 可以生成精确的图片,也可以进行泛化生图。 具体来讲: 首先,基于大模型对用户的需求进行分析理解,自动规划精确或泛化方案,比如对哪些实体进行增 强;接着在增强阶段,对需要增强的实体,检索并选择相应的参考图。最后在生成阶段,自研了多模 可控生图大模型,一方面,通过局部注意力计算,在保持实体特征不变的情况下,实现了图像的高泛 化生成,比如根据牛顿的肖像,生成绘本风格的牛顿;另一方面,通过整体注意力计算,进行高精确 的图像生成,比如生成图中的汽车跟原图片保持完全一 ...
